文章目录
1 Windows(基于Windows 11家庭中文版或Windows 10专业版22H2)
1.1 任务栏图标变为白色图标
法一:- win+R输入
%USERPROFILE%\AppData\Local
- 找到隐藏文件
IconCache.db
并删除 - 重启Windows资源管理器或重启电脑
- win+R输入
%APPDATA%\Microsoft\Internet Explorer\Quick Launch\ User Pinned\TaskBar
- 将异常程序图标的快捷方式放到
TaskBar
文件夹 - 重启Windows资源管理器或重启电脑
1.2 桌面左半部分鼠标无法点击,右半部分及任务栏正常
可能是 win11 因为小组件的遮挡(即使你没打开小组件的节目或者将小组件隐藏),卸载小组件桌面恢复正常。
解决步骤:
- 以管理员权限打开cmd,输入
winget uninstall MicrosoftWindows. Client.WebExperience_cw5n1h2txyewy
回车 - 等到出现是否同意所有源协议条款?
[Y] 是 [N] 否:
输入Y回车然后即可删除小组件
1.3 Win11 与 Win10 右键菜单栏风格切换
开启旧版右键菜单:以管理员权限打开cmd,输入reg add "HKCU\Software\Classes\CLSID\{86ca1aa0−34 aa−4e8b−a509−50c905bae2a2}\InprocServer32" /f /ve
回车
恢复Windows 11新版右键菜单:以管理员权限打开cmd,输入reg delete "HKCU\Software\Classes\CLSID \{86ca1aa0−34aa−4e8b−a509−50c905bae2a2}" /f
回车
1.4 无权访问文件夹
选中文件夹右键单击 → 点击属性 → 安全 → 高级 (V) →更改 (C)→ 在弹出的文本框中输入Everyone → 点击“检查名称”→ 确定 → 勾选“替换子容器和对象的所有者”→ 一路确定.
1.5 Windows Terminal 从全屏模式切换到正常窗口模式
先打开 Windows Terminal,然后ctrl+,
调出设置,启动模式改为默认。
1.6 自己 PC 端打开页面与别人(默认)不同
以 edge 浏览器为例子:
设置 → Cookie 和网站权限 → 管理和删除 Cookie 和站点数据 → 查看所有 Cookie 和站点数据在搜索栏中搜你要清除网站的域名 → 删除对应的Cookie 即可。
如果上述方法不行,可以创建一个新的用户,用你新创建的用户登录Windows,看一下是否仍存在这个问题,如果问题消失,那很有可能是因为某个浏览器插件导致的,登录这个网站时关闭对应插件即可。
2 Linux (基于 Ubuntu 22.04.1 LTS)
2.1 配置 gcc
报错:
libc6-dev: 依赖:libc6 (= 2.27-3ubuntu1.6) 但是 2.35-0ubuntu3 正
要被安装依赖:libc-dev-bin(= 2.27-3ubuntu1.6),E: 无法修正错误,因为您要
求某些软件包保持现状,就是它们破坏了软件包间的依赖关系。
解决步骤:
ctrl+alt+T
打开Linux终端- 输入
lsb_release −a
查看系统代号(Ubuntu 22.04.1 LTS的系统代号为jammy) - 输入
sudo gedit /etc/apt/sources.list
- 将以下内容粘贴到这个打开的文件,保存退出
#阿里源 deb http://mirrors.aliyun.com/ubuntu/ jammy main restricted universe multiverse deb−src http://mirrors.aliyun.com/ubuntu/ jammy main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 jammy−security main restricted universe multiverse deb−src http://mirrors.aliyun.com/ubuntu/ jammy−security main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 jammy−updates main restricted universe multiverse deb−src http://mirrors.aliyun.com/ubuntu/ jammy−updates main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 jammy−backports main restricted universe multiverse deb−src http://mirrors.aliyun.com/ubuntu/ jammy−backports main restricted universe multiverse deb http://mirrors.aliyun.com/ubuntu/ jammy−proposed main restricted universe multiverse deb−src http://mirrors.aliyun.com/ubuntu/ jammy−proposed main restricted universe multiverse
- 在终端输入
sudo apt−get update
- 在终端输入
sudo apt−get upgrade
- 在终端输入
sudo apt−get install libc6−dev
- 在终端输入
sudo apt−get remove gcc
- 在终端输入
sudo apt−get install gcc
2.2 安装 VMTools 并且设置共享文件夹后却不显示,/mnt/hgfs
下为空
解决步骤:
- 打开终端,安装命令包(已安装可跳过):
sudo apt−get install open−vm−tools
- 挂载:
sudo vmhgfs−fuse .host:/ /mnt/hgfs −o nonempty −o allow_other
这种方法重启之后会失效,每次需挂载一次
下面解决重启后共享文件夹失效
- 在终端输入
vim /etc/fstab
- 在文件最后一行添加
.host:/ /mnt/hgfs fuse.vmhgfs−fuse allow_other 0 0
,保存退出